BatchPoolReplaceOptions interface
用于替换 Azure Batch 池中的属性的参数。
属性
| application |
要安装在池中每个计算节点上的应用程序包列表。 该列表替换池上的任何现有应用程序包引用。 对应用程序包引用的更改会影响所有加入池的新计算节点,但不会影响池中已存在于池中的计算节点,直到重新启动或重新映像这些节点。 任何给定池上最多有 10 个应用程序包引用。 如果省略,或者指定空集合,则会从池中删除任何现有的应用程序包引用。 在给定池上最多可以指定 10 个引用。 |
| metadata | 与池关联的名称/值对列表作为元数据。 此列表替换池上配置的任何现有元数据。 如果省略,或者指定空集合,则会从池中删除任何现有元数据。 |
| start |
在联接池时在每个计算节点上运行的任务。 当将计算节点添加到池或重启计算节点时,任务将运行。 如果此元素存在,它将覆盖任何现有的 StartTask。 如果省略,将从池中删除任何现有的 StartTask。 |
属性详细信息
applicationPackageReferences
要安装在池中每个计算节点上的应用程序包列表。 该列表替换池上的任何现有应用程序包引用。 对应用程序包引用的更改会影响所有加入池的新计算节点,但不会影响池中已存在于池中的计算节点,直到重新启动或重新映像这些节点。 任何给定池上最多有 10 个应用程序包引用。 如果省略,或者指定空集合,则会从池中删除任何现有的应用程序包引用。 在给定池上最多可以指定 10 个引用。
applicationPackageReferences: BatchApplicationPackageReference[]
属性值
metadata
与池关联的名称/值对列表作为元数据。 此列表替换池上配置的任何现有元数据。 如果省略,或者指定空集合,则会从池中删除任何现有元数据。
metadata: BatchMetadataItem[]
属性值
startTask
在联接池时在每个计算节点上运行的任务。 当将计算节点添加到池或重启计算节点时,任务将运行。 如果此元素存在,它将覆盖任何现有的 StartTask。 如果省略,将从池中删除任何现有的 StartTask。
startTask?: BatchStartTask